Bilişim Teknolojileri ve Yazılım Dersi Öğretmenlerinin Kodlama Eğitimine Yönelik Görüşleri

Abstract: Öz: Öğretmenler sınıf içerisinde tasarlanan programları uygularlar. Öğretmenlerin alan ve/veya o alanın öğretimine yönelik görüşleri programın uygulanma şeklinde belirleyici olabilir. Dolayısı ile öğretmenlerin görüşleri dersin işlenişine yönelik önemli ipuçları verebilir. Bu çalışmanın amacı bilişim teknolojileri ve yazılım dersi öğretmenlerinin kodlama eğitimine yönelik görüşlerini keşfetmektir. Bu çalışmada durum çalışması deseni kullanılmıştır. “…It was seen that ITTs participating in the study considered their knowledge and skills levels for blockbased programming environments intermediate and above, but their knowledge and skills levels for text-based and physical programming environments were not sufficient. Göncü, Çetin, and Şendurur (2020) also reported in their studies that teachers also lack of knowledge in terms of technological, pedagogical and content area knowledge regarding coding education. The current Information Technologies and Software course curriculum, which is taught as a compulsory subject in the 5th and 6th grades of secondary school, is on block-based tools.…”

“…On the other hand, it is important to emphasize and discuss that the level of knowledge and skills of the participating teachers in other programming environments is limited, except for block-based environments. Similarly, Göncü, Çetin, and Şendurur (2020), in their work with 22 Information Technology Teachers, stated that teachers do not have sufficient knowledge of other programming environments. Considering the secondary and high school education programs starting from 2018-2019 academic year, it is seen that Small Basic is used as a text-based programming environment in the teaching of programming concepts at the secondary school level, and Phyton language is the focused programing language in the high school textbook.…”
